The following table describes the various printing options available in PowerPoint.
Main
Settings Options Description
Print All Slides Prints all the slides in the presentation.
Print Selection Prints just the selected objects.
Printing Print Current Slide Prints just the selected slide.

Custom Range Defines the slides you want printed.
Slides This is same as the Custom Range.
Full Page Slides One slide per page.
Notes Page Slide and notes for every slide printed one below
another - one slide per page.
Print Layout
Outline Print Slide outline.
Prints 1 or 2 or 3 or 4 or 6 or 9 slides per page - aligned
Handouts vertically or horizontally. When you print handouts
with 3 slides, you get the slide and the notes printed
next to each other.
Prints slides in sequence or prints multiple copies of
Collation Collating Options
each slide one after another.
Selects color, greyscale or black & white printing
Printing Color Color options. Although you can select any color settings,
the output will depend on the kind of printer you use.
A non-color printer cannot print color slides.
